Job Title:Machine OperatorStarting Salary:21-24K depending on experience + Shift AllowanceHours a week:40hrs - Days/NightsPosition:Temp to PermMy client is an award-winning clean technology company looking for grafters and self-starters to join their team, who can keep up with the pace and want to make a difference.The RoleAs the Technical Operator you will be part of a small shift team responsible for the day to day operation of the factory production plant and machinery. On the Production you will be required to carry out the start-up, running, and shut down procedures, including emergency shut down procedures.You will also be required to carry out routine checks and inspection of production equipment; work to SOPs; comply with safety instructions and standards;The goal is to ensure that production procedures can be carried out smoothly to maximise efficiency and meet production targets.Responsibilities

  • Set up machines (calibration, cleaning, safety inspections etc.) to start a production cycle
  • Control and adjust machine settings (e.g. speed)
  • Feed raw material or parts to semi-automated machines
  • Inspect parts with precision and measuring tools
  • Test operation of machines periodically
  • Fix issues that might occur during the shift
  • Check output to spot any machine-related mistakes or flaws
  • Keep records of approved and defective units or final products
  • Maintain activity logs
  • Work with SOPs
  • Manage the safe shut down of the machinery
